How they compare
Guatemala currently reports 865.22 million BoP, current US$ against 769.57 million BoP, current US$ in Papua New Guinea, a difference of 95.65 million BoP, current US$.
That makes Guatemala's figure about 1.1 times Papua New Guinea's.
The two have swapped places 17 times across 45 shared years of data; in 1977 it was Papua New Guinea ahead.
Guatemala ranks 54th and Papua New Guinea ranks 57th of 192 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Guatemala averaged higher in 1 and Papua New Guinea in 5.

About this data
Foreign direct investment refers to direct investment equity flows in an economy. It is the sum of equity capital, reinvestment of earnings, and other capital. Direct investment is a category of cross-border investment associated with a resident in one economy having control or a significant degree of influence on the management of an enterprise that is resident in another economy. Ownership of 10 percent or more of the ordinary shares of voting stock is the criterion for determining the existence of a direct investment relationship. This series shows net outflows of investment from the reporting economy to the rest of the world.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
